Wes Anderson Sets Roald Dahl Wonderful Story Of Henry Sugar At Netflix

Netflix had no comment. Sources tell Deadline that Benedict Cumberbatch will play the title role, with Ralph Fiennes, Dev Patel, and Ben Kingsley joining the cast. The original book is a collection of seven short stories, but it’s not known whether Anderson will helm all the stories as an omnibus film (a la his recent “French Dispatch,” which is comprised of a collection of narratives) or focus on the title story....

Woody Allen Retiring From Filmmaking After Next Movie Wasp 22

In a new interview with Spanish newspaper La Vanguardia, Allen revealed that the upcoming film, a thriller shot entirely in French, will be his last. Little plot detail is known about the film, though Allen compared it to “Match Point” and described it as “exciting, dramatic, and also very sinister.” Once one of Hollywood’s most prolific directors, Allen’s film output has slowed down due to renewed interest in Dylan Farrow’s long-standing sexual abuse allegations against him....
